1. Meghna Gulzar
Meghna Gulzar is among the few female directors in Indian cinema. And this talented lady doesn’t have a belief on feminism. Meghna Gulzar is the daughter of prominent lyricist, screenwriter and director Gulzar. Renowned yesteryear actress Rakhee is her mother.
Born on 13 December 1973, Meghna made her directorial debut with the 2002 flick Filhaal, which had Sushmita Sen, Tabu, Palash Sen and Sanjay Suri sharing screen space. This film was critically well received. Filhaal delved into the sensitive topic as a surrogate mother. But the movie was not a commercial success. Konkona Sen Sharma is a Bollywood actress hailing from Kolkata, West Bengal. She was born on 3 December 1979 in a Bengali family. She completed her schooling at the Calcutta International School and later moved to Delhi for a bachelor’s degree in English literature from Delhi University’s most prestigious college- St. Stephen’s. Cinema has already been existent in her genetic roots. Her mother, Aparna Sen, is a noted actress and director in Bengali cinema. Moreover, she is the granddaughter of Chidananda Dasgupta, a film critic who also established the Calcutta Film Society. 4. Irrfan Khan
Irrfan Khan is a noted Bollywood actor who started his career with various Indian television series. His noted Bollywood movies include The Warrior, Maqbool, Haasil, Paan Singh Tomar, Gunday, Rog and The Lunchbox. At the very early stage of his acting career, he acted in various television serials like Barat Ek Khoj, Chanakya, Sara Jahan Hamara, Chandrakanta, Banegi Apni Baat, Star bestsellers, Anoo Goonj and Sparsh.
His early film credits include Ek Doctor Ki Maut and Such a Long Journey. Although these movies were critically appreciated, it did not propel him to success.

6. Sohum Shah
Sohum Shah is a Bollywood actor and a producer. The actor showed his talent in the movie Baabar in 2009 directed by Ashu Trikha. He did the role of Mohammad Baabarr Quraishi; that was a bold character.
His next movie was Ship of Theseus directed by Anand Gandhi in the year 2012, in which he did the role of Navin. The next project he did was Talvar directed by Meghna Gulzar in 2015, where he made his debut role of ACP Vedant Mishra. He exhibits his talent in this field with perfection; that’s where he won the hearts of the people.

7. Atul Kumar
Atul Kumar is an actor, a director and theater artist. He was 14 when he first started his acting career and started looking for the professional theater experience. At 19, he directed his first play called “A Respectable Prostitute.” He played the role of a female prostitute in it. As a child, he wanted to become Amitabh Bachchan. He started theater after the death of his father and believes that had his father not died he wouldn’t have been in it and would had been a “Lala,” selling dry fruits.
